Types of Loans Offered

Credit unions offer various loan types catering mainly To small businesses. Term loans represent one popular option. Borrowers receive a lump sum structured for repayment over a set period. These loans suit longterm investments like equipment purchases or property acquisition.

Lines of credit provide another flexible option. This arrangement allows businesses access funds as needed. Helping manage cash flow efficiently. Interest only applies on The amount utilized. Making this an attractive choice for many entrepreneurs.

Furthermore. Business credit cards become available through credit unions. These cards help manage everyday expenses while offering rewards & benefits. They can also contribute positively towards building business credit scores.

Understanding Interest Rates & Terms

Interest rates significantly impact overall loan costs. Thus understanding them becomes crucial. Credit unions typically offer lower rates than traditional banks. Comparing rates across multiple institutions allows borrowers To identify The most affordable option.

Additionally. Loan terms vary widely. Influencing repayment schedules. Shorter terms generally mean higher monthly payments but less overall interest. Conversely. Longer terms may reduce monthly costs while increasing total interest paid.

Finding balance between affordability & overall loan cost remains essential. Evaluating financial situations thoroughly helps identify ideal loan terms tailored To specific business needs.

Creditworthiness Assessment

Creditworthiness factors heavily into loan approval processes. Credit unions evaluate applicants’ credit histories & scores during assessments. Borrowers with strong credit profiles often enjoy better terms & rates. However. Those with lessthanperfect scores still have opportunities.

Credit unions tend To adopt a more holistic view than traditional banks. They may consider other factors like cash flow. Revenue, & potential for growth. This method encourages borrowers with different backgrounds To participate in financing new ventures.

What are The main benefits of obtaining a business loan from a credit union?

Credit unions typically offer lower interest rates & fees compared To traditional banks. Making them a costeffective option for business financing. Additionally. Credit unions often provide more personalized service & may have more flexible lending criteria. Allowing small businesses To secure funding that they might not obtain from other lenders.

What types of business loans do credit unions offer?

Credit unions offer a variety of business loans. Including term loans. Lines of credit. Commercial real estate loans, & equipment financing. Each type of loan may cater To different business needs. Whether for purchasing equipment. Managing cash flow. Or funding growth initiatives.

How can a business qualify for a credit union loan?

To qualify for a loan from a credit union. Businesses typically need To demonstrate good credit history. A solid business plan, & adequate cash flow. Credit unions may also require collateral or personal guarantees from The business owners. Along with proof of business ownership & financial statements.

Are credit unions more likely To fund startups compared To banks?

Credit unions may be more open To funding startups compared To traditional banks. As they often focus on community development & supporting local businesses. However. Startup businesses must still provide a convincing business plan & may need To demonstrate potential for revenue generation.

What is The application process for a credit union business loan?

The application process generally involves submitting a loan application along with necessary documentation. Such as financial statements. Tax returns, & a business plan. After review. The credit union may request additional information or set up an interview To discuss The loan proposal further.

How long does it take To receive funds from a credit union business loan?

The timeline for receiving funds can vary based on The credit union’s policies & The complexity of The loan application. On average. Once approved. Businesses can expect To receive funds within a few days To a few weeks. Depending on The type of loan & The completeness of documentation provided.

What are typical interest rates for credit union business loans?

Interest rates for credit union business loans are generally lower than those offered by traditional banks. Rates can vary based on factors such as The loan amount. Loan type, & The creditworthiness of The borrower. It’s advisable for businesses To compare rates across different credit unions To find The best option.

Do credit unions charge fees for business loans?

While credit unions often have lower fees than traditional banks. They may still charge origination fees. Late payment fees. Or annual maintenance fees. It’s important for borrowers To review all potential fees associated with The loan before signing any agreements.

Can a business owner obtain a loan without being a member of a credit union?

Most credit unions require borrowers To be members To access their loan products. However. Many credit unions allow individuals or businesses To join as part of The loan application process. Membership criteria may vary. So it’s essential To check with The specific credit union.

How does a credit union assess creditworthiness for a business loan?

Credit unions assess creditworthiness by reviewing The business’s credit history. Financial statements. Cash flow, & overall financial health. They may also consider The owners’ personal credit scores & other factors that can impact The likelihood of loan repayment.

Are there any restrictions on how I can use a credit union business loan?

Generally. Credit unions may specify how The funds from a business loan should be used. Such as for purchasing equipment. Expanding operations. Or managing working capital. Borrowers should clarify any restrictions with The credit union To ensure compliance with loan terms.

What happens if a business defaults on a credit union loan?

If a business defaults on a loan. The credit union may initiate collections actions. Which could include seizing collateral if applicable. The default can also negatively impact The business’s credit score. Making it more challenging To secure future financing.

Can I refinance my existing business loan through a credit union?

Yes. Many credit unions offer refinancing options for existing business loans. This could help businesses secure lower interest rates or better terms. Improving their financial situation. It is advisable To compare The refinancing terms with other lenders To ensure The best deal.
